The Japan Foundation, Manila (JFM) presents Tahanan, a collaborative online theater project between Fujita Takahiro, the playwright-director and founder of contemporary Japanese theater company mum&gypsy, and actors from all over the Philippines.

The process for the collaboration began with a week-long online interview conducted last February 2021 between Takahiro and 24 actors from Metro Manila, Luzon, Visayas and Mindanao, who talked about the layout of their houses. Takahiro then wrote a script based on the interviews, which was later translated to Filipino by playwright-director Guelan Luarca.

Tahanan is composed of four segments that will begin streaming from March 26 to 28, 2021. It will be kicked off on March 26, 7:30pm with an interview between JFM’s director Suzuki Ben, and Takahiro and Luarca, where they talk about their works and artistic process.
